exercise cycle home bikes provide a myriad of benefits that can enhance one's physical fitness journey. Here are some crucial benefits:

Cardiovascular Health: Regular cycling strengthens the heart and improves blood circulation. It can decrease the danger of cardiovascular disease and stroke.

Weight Management: Exercise bikes burn calories effectively. A 155-pound individual can burn roughly 260 calories in thirty minutes of moderate biking.

Low Impact: Unlike running or high-impact aerobics, cycling is gentler on the joints, making it an ideal option for people with arthritis or joint concerns.

Convenience: With an exercise bike in the house, people can exercise no matter weather condition conditions or time restrictions, causing greater adherence to fitness routines.

Adjustable Workouts: Many stationary bicycle include adjustable resistance levels and pre-programmed workout programs, enabling users to tailor their exercises to their fitness levels and objectives.

How to Choose the Right Exercise Bike
Picking the ideal stationary bicycle can significantly affect your workout experience. Consider the list below factors:
1. Area Availability
Evaluate just how much area you can dedicate to the bike. Upright bikes normally need less area than recumbent or hybrid choices.
2. Spending plan
Stationary bicycle range widely in cost, from economical models to high-end machines with advanced features. Identify your spending plan ahead of time to limit your choices.
3. Usage Frequency
If you plan to use the bike regularly, buying a higher-quality design might be worthwhile. Look for sturdiness and guarantee alternatives.
4. Convenience
Convenience is important for sustained use. Test out the bike if possible, ensuring the seat is adjustable and supportive.
5. Features
Evaluate the features that matter most to you, such as Bluetooth connection, integrated workouts, heart rate tracking, and display quality.
6. User Reviews
Reading evaluations from other users can provide insights into the bike's performance, toughness, and overall user complete satisfaction.

How typically should I utilize an exercise bike?
For ideal outcomes, go for a minimum of 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ity each week, which can be broken down into sessions of 30 minutes, five days a week.
2. Is it fine to utilize a stationary bicycle every day?
Yes, cycling daily can be safe for many individuals as it is low-impact. However, it's crucial to listen to your body and take rest days if you feel tired or experience pain.
3. Can I slim down using a stationary bicycle?
Definitely! When coupled with a balanced diet plan, routine biking can help create a calorie deficit necessary for weight reduction.
4. What is the very best resistance level for beginners?
Novices must start with low resistance and gradually increase it as their fitness level improves. It's essential to find a resistance that challenges you without causing strain.
